🎯 Quick Answer

To be recommended by ChatGPT, Perplexity, and other LLM-powered search surfaces, brands must implement comprehensive structured data such as product schema, gather verified customer reviews emphasizing durability and style, include detailed product specifications (impact resistance, UV protection, frame material), optimize product descriptions with relevant keywords, and create FAQs addressing common customer queries. Consistent updates and rich media also improve AI recognition and ranking.

4

Strengthen Comparison Content

  • Impact resistance (measured in joules or impact test pass/fail)
    +

    Why this matters: Impact resistance is a measurable feature that AI can compare directly for durability assessments.

  • UV protection level (UV400, UV200)
    +

    Why this matters: UV protection levels are standardized metrics enabling precise comparison by AI engines.

  • Weight in grams
    +

    Why this matters: Product weight influences comfort rankings in AI-driven recommendations based on user preferences.

  • Frame material (polycarbonate, nylon, metal)
    +

    Why this matters: Frame material impacts durability and style, key decision signals for AI comparisons.

  • Lens polarization (yes/no)
    +

    Why this matters: Lens polarization is a distinguishable feature often queried in AI product matching.

  • Price (USD)
    +

    Why this matters: Price differences in comparison tables help AI recommend products matching customer budget thresholds.
